Let see, flare is precision 8inch, pump is precision 1500, jet is precision, the center box is about 22 1/4 wide ,the side boxes are about 16inches wide. All 3 boxes together with the gaps in between are around 5 ft wide. The dredge not running is just below the 50% line on the pontoons. Running, the discharge end dips maybe a inch or 2. The pontoons are 36 inches round and I did winch from it lightly, didn't want to push my luck first time out with it. But the pontoons only touch the deck of the trailer about 8 inches across on the bottom.. So i might be able to widen the trailer a touch while still dropping the sluices. Image Whatcha think Hoser PS the center pontoons are rated at 900lbs at 50% the nose cone I think are 375 at 50% so I still have quite abit of weight I could add to it. And it tows very easily I just needed to drop the jet in the water for a rudder, before that towing was a nightmare.

Colo,
I think He was talking about towing it on the trailer. My math says that with the boxes dropped between the pontoons the dredge will be approximately 12 feet wide, that would require a special permit and pilot cars to move down the hiway. if it was me for moving that beast up and down the river I would harness the existing engine and pump for calm water. Set up a bracket to drop the back of the jet down and drive that sucker like a jet boat. I used to do it on my 6 with twin Briggs 8s, not fast but it will run upstream in slow pools, (kinda wish the Mrs had gotten a picture of me sitting on the header box using the throttles to steer, LOL).
